Buchanan fears Mexico to seize Southwest

Tells San Diego forum that as president he'd halt illegal migration

By John Marelius

STAFF WRITER

April 29, 2000

Pat Buchanan brought his quixotic third-party presidential campaign to San Diego yesterday, warning darkly that illegal Mexican immigration is turning the border region into a battle zone and sowing the seeds of nothing less than a move by Mexico to reclaim the American Southwest.

"Politicians may gush over the warm relations, but there is no peace on the frontier," Buchanan told the San Diego World Affairs Council.

"Nightly, ranches are turned into bivouac areas for armies of aliens that cut fences and poison cattle and leave trails of debris behind in their long march north."

He said he regards the "demographic sea change" in California, where nearly one-third of the population is Latino, as an alarming trend that presents a mirror image of the westward expansion of the United States in the 1800s.

"Mass immigration followed by insurrection, independence and annexation: This is how all of Europe's American empires were eventually expropriated and lost and is how America grew," Buchanan said. "We may forget this history; Mexico remembers. And while we shudder at the idea it could happen again, Mexican irredentism is alive and well."

After the speech, Rudy Ramirez, owner of San Diego Architectural Metals, said he does business in Mexico and told Buchanan he was "amazed at your presentation."

"Do you really believe this or is this a political tactic of some sort?" Ramirez asked.

Buchanan repeated his anecdotes about Mexican soccer fans booing the national anthem in Los Angeles and radical voices advocating creation of an "Aztlan" nation.

"I didn't draw those out of the air," he maintained. The firebrand commentator and two-time Republican presidential candidate quit the GOP last year to run for the nomination of Ross Perot's Reform Party.

It is a party that is foundering and wracked by internal strife, but one that is entitled to $12.5 million from the federal government for the general election campaign on the basis of Perot's showing in 1996.

Most of Buchanan's campaigning these days is devoted to qualifying for the ballot in all 50 states and loudly demanding inclusion in presidential debates alongside Democrat Al Gore and Republican George W. Bush.

He said that about 30 percent of the delegates to the Reform Party's August convention in Long Beach have been chosen and that he has 75 percent of them.

Some Republicans fear Buchanan could draw the votes of enough social conservatives from Bush to throw the election to Gore. But Buchanan said he believes he will also get votes from working-class Democrats who agree with his opposition to international trade agreements.

But Buchanan contended it really doesn't make any difference because, as he sees it, there is no substantial difference between the bland centrist campaigns being waged by the presumptive Republican and Democratic nominees.

Whatever Buchanan's campaign is, bland and centrist it is not. He travels the country raising issues seldom addressed by Gore and Bush, such as illegal immigration, often in incendiary fashion.

"No one is supposed to talk about this," he said. "Republicans head for the hills and wall themselves off in gated communities, terrified to speak their minds lest they be branded xenophobic by the thought police of political correctness.

Democrats see a new base in illegal immigration; the more poor people, the larger the constituency for social programs."

Buchanan said he would "stop illegal immigration cold" by erecting security fences at all heavily trafficked crossing points along the U.S.-Mexico border and reinforcing the Border Patrol with military troops if necessary.

He also said he would require English-language immersion instruction for immigrant schoolchildren and prosecute American businesses that hire workers who are not in the country legally.
